Current Proposed Legislation in the NC General Assembly
Research by Michael Silverman, April 11, 2025
Of the 1766 bills created by the NC General Assembly for the 2025-2026 session up to April 9, 2025 I found only four that pertained to immigration. They are as follows:
Formatting Note: The text in ALL CAPS is taken from the beginning of the Act itself. Upper and lower text is taken from the Bill’s summary.
HB 318 The Criminal Illegal Enforcement Act – referred to committee 3/10/25
AN ACT TO MODIFY ELIGIBILITY FOR RELEASE AND REQUIRE NOTIFICATION OF RELEASE TO IMMIGRATION AND CUSTOMS ENFORCEMENT WHEN A PRISONER IS SUBJECT TO AN IMMIGRATION DETAINER AND ADMINISTRATIVE WARRANT.
SB 153 NC Border Protection Act – referred to committee 3/6/25
AN ACT TO PROTECT THE BORDERS OF THE STATE BY (I) REQUIRING COOPERATION WITH FEDERAL IMMIGRATION OFFICIALS, (II) ENSURING STATE FUNDS ARE BEING USED FOR THE BENEFIT OF PERSONS IN THE STATE LEGALLY, (III) CREATING ADDITIONAL INCENTIVES FOR LOCAL GOVERNMENTS TO COMPLY WITH STATE LAWS RELATED TO IMMIGRATION, AND (IV) PROHIBITING UNC CONSTITUENT INSTITUTIONS FROM BECOMING SANCTUARY UNIVERSITIES.
HB 80 Prohibit LEO W/ICE at Farm/Construction Sites – referred to comm 2/11/25
…preventing law enforcement agencies and officers from participating in immigration enforcement on farmland and construction sites.
HB 78 Prohibit LEO W/ICE Churches/Schools/Hospitals– referred to comm 2/11/25
… preventing law enforcement agencies and officers from participating in immigration enforcement in places of religious worship, elementary and secondary schools, and hospitals.

HB 825 Election Improvements
Prohibit use of ranked choice voting in any election or primary.
Reduce the length of early voting from three to two weeks.
Require for voter identification, last four digits of SS# and voter date of birth.
HB 821 Drivers License Expiration Moratorium
Recognizes the existence of a backlog of drivers who are unable to renew driver licenses in person. Establishes that Class C drivers licenses shall remain valid to establish driving privileges for up to two years after the license expiration date.
HB 812 UNC-Pembrook Presidential Library Funds/DJT
Appropriates $10 million from the General Fund to the Board of Governors of The University of North Carolina for 2025-26 to be allocated to the University of North Carolina at Pembrook (UNCP) to construct a presidential library in honor of President Donald John Trump. UNCP may partner with the federal National Archives and Records Administration to the extent necessary to complete the project. Effective July 1, 2025
HB 807 Strong Public Schools for a Strong NC.
AN ACT TO APPROPRIATE FUNDS TO RAISE SALARIES FOR TEACHERS, TO PROVIDE FUNDS FOR CHILDREN WITH DISABILITIES, TO PROVIDE BREAKFAST AND LUNCH IN PUBLIC SCHOOLS AT NO COST TO STUDENTS THROUGH AN ALLOCATION BASED ON SCHOOL FOOD AUTHORITY EVALUATIONS, TO PROVIDE FOR A ONE-TO-ONE DEVICE REFRESH FOR PUBLIC SCHOOLS, AND TO REVISE THE OPPORTUNITY SCHOLARSHIP PROGRAM.
HB 799 Insure Nondiscrimination in Government
adding a new provision establishing as State policy that State employee hiring, promotion, and training must be without regard to race or ethnicity, religion, or sex and that applications for State employment cannot inquire about race
HB 788 Fix Our Democracy
AN ACT AMENDING THE NORTH CAROLINA CONSTITUTION TO ESTABLISH A NONPARTISAN REDISTRICTING PROCESS
HB 784 Prohibit Assault Weapons
AN ACT TO PROHIBIT SEMIAUTOMATIC ASSAULT WEAPONS AND LARGE CAPACITY AMMUNITION FEEDING DEVICES.
HB 776 NC Religious Freedom Restoration Act
Specifies the intent of the bill to protect religious practices from neutrally applied action from local governments and HOAs.
HB 774 School Breakfast for All
AN ACT TO PROVIDE BREAKFAST TO PUBLIC SCHOOL STUDENTS AT NO COST TO THE STUDENTS AND TO ESTABLISH THE FARM-TO-TABLE INITIATIVE.
HB 712 Universal Income/Pay-it-Forward Fund
Establishes the NC Universal Income Program (NCUIP) in the Department of Commerce (DOC) to incentivize individuals having difficulty finding good permanent employment to volunteer in the community and receive retraining. Establishes the Pay-It-Forward Fund (Fund) in DOC to support the NCUIP. Requires a focus on public-private partnerships, tax incentives, and other methods appropriate to obtain resources required to fund NCUIP and provide volunteer opportunities and employment retraining
SB 657 Keep our coaches act
AN ACT TO ALLOCATE TAX PROCEEDS FROM SPORTS BETTING TO PROVIDE SALARY SUPPLEMENTS FOR ATHLETIC COACHES.
SB 652 Voter Fraud Prevention
AN ACT TO REQUIRE A SPECIAL ELECTION WHEN AN ELECTED OR APPOINTED MEMBER OF TH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Y CHANGES PARTY AFFILIATION DURING THE MEMBER’S TERM IN OFFICE WITH MORE THAN SIX MONTHS OF THE TERM REMAINING AND TO REQUIRE THE RETURN OF CAMPAIGN CONTRIBUTIONS UPON THE REQUEST OF THE CONTRIBUTOR
S558 Eliminating DEI
AN ACT TO DEMONSTRATE TH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Y’S INTENT THAT STUDENTS, PROFESSORS, ADMINISTRATORS, AND OTHER EMPLOYEES OF PUBLIC INSTITUTIONS OF HIGHER EDUCATION RECOGNIZE THE EQUALITY AND RIGHTS OF ALL PERSONS AND TO PROHIBIT PUBLIC INSTITUTIONS OF HIGHER EDUCATION FROM PROMOTING CERTAIN CONCEPTS THAT ARE CONTRARY TO THAT INTENT.
SB 452 End Child Marriage
AN ACT TO REQUIRE THAT ONLY INDIVIDUALS EIGHTEEN YEARS OR OLDER MAY LAWFULLY MARRY.
HB 392 Safeguard Fair Elections
AN ACT TO PROVIDE INCREASED PROTECTIONS FOR VOTERS AND ELECTIONS OFFICIALS AGAINST VARIOUS FORMS OF INTERFERENCE WITH AN ELECTION AND TO APPROPRIATE FUNDS FOR CERTAIN PURPOSES.
SB 386 Whiz Kids/Slow Pokes Voter Registration
AN ACT TO ENSURE PROCRASTINATORS THEIR RIGHT TO VOTE BY ESTABLISHING SAME-DAY REGISTRATION ON ELECTION DAY AND TO ENGAGE OVERACHIEVING TEENAGERS IN VOTING BY RECODIFYING THE PROGRAM TO PREREGISTER INDIVIDUALS SIXTEEN AND SEVENTEEN YEARS OF AGE.
HB 380 Conscientious Objections to Vaccine Mandates
Allows a person to attend a college, university, school, or facility without presenting a certificate of immunization upon submission of a written statement of the reasons of conscience and opposition to the immunization requirements.
HB 379 Application for a Convention of the States
Applies to Congress for the calling of a convention of the states limited to proposing amendments to the US Constitution that impose fiscal restraints on the federal government, limit the power and jurisdiction of the federal government, and limit the terms of office for its officials and for members of Congress. Specifies that this is a continuing application until the legislatures of at least two-thirds of states have made applications on the same subject.
HB 371 DMV Materials in Additional Languages
Require the Division of Motor Vehicles to provide an option for applicants to receive the drivers license handbook and take the written test required for licensure in Khmer and each language that is the primary language of at least 2% of the State’s population.
HB 360 Healthy Students – A Nurse in Every School
Require local boards of education to ensure that each school within the unit is staffed by at least one full-time, permanent school nurse.
HB 358 Hate Crimes Prevention Act
AN ACT TO INCREASE THE SCOPE AND PUNISHMENT OF HATE CRIMES; TO REQUIRE THE STATE BUREAU OF INVESTIGATION TO CREATE AND MAINTAIN A HATE CRIMES STATISTICS DATABASE; TO REQUIRE THE NORTH CAROLINA JUSTICE ACADEMY TO DEVELOP AND PROVIDE LAW ENFORCEMENT OFFICERS WITH TRAINING ON IDENTIFYING, RESPONDING TO, AND REPORTING HATE CRIMES; AND TO REQUIRE THE CONFERENCE OF DISTRICT ATTORNEYS OF NORTH CAROLINA TO DEVELOP AND PROVIDE TRAINING TO PROSECUTORS ON HOW TO PROSECUTE HATE CRIMES.
HB 353 The Second Chance Coding Act
AN ACT TO REQUIRE THE DIVISION OF JUVENILE JUSTICE OF THE D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C SAFETY TO DEVELOP A PROGRAM TO PROVIDE DELINQUENT JUVENILES COMMITTED TO YOUTH DEVELOPMENT CENTERS WITH AN OPPORTUNITY TO DEVELOP CODING, PROGRAMMING, AND OTHER COMPUTER-RELATED SKILLS.
HB 327 NC Bitcoin Reserve and Investment Act
Authorizes the Office of the State Treasurer (Treasurer) to allocate up to 10% of public funds into Bitcoin (BTC) as part of the State’s long-term financial strategy.
HB 249 Diversity in Pickelball Pilot Program
AN ACT TO PROVIDE FUNDS TO NORTH CAROLINA STATE UNIVERSITY FOR A PILOT PROGRAM IN WAKE COUNTY TO INCREASE DIVERSITY IN THE GAME OF PICKLEBALL.
SB 244 January 6 Riot/Attempt Overthrow of Gov’t
AN ACT TO MAKE IT A CLASS F FELONY TO ENGAGE IN A RIOT OR INCITE A RIOT IN WHICH AN ATTEMPT OCCURS TO OVERTHROW THE GOVERNMENT OF THE UNITED STATES, THE STATE OF NORTH CAROLINA, OR ANY POLITICAL SUBDIVISION THEREOF.
SB 227 Eliminating “DEI” in Public Education
AN ACT TO DEMONSTRATE TH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Y’S INTENT THAT STUDENTS, TEACHERS, ADMINISTRATORS, AND OTHER SCHOOL EMPLOYEES RECOGNIZE THE EQUALITY AND RIGHTS OF ALL PERSONS AND TO PROHIBIT PUBLIC SCHOOL UNITS FROM PROMOTING CERTAIN CONCEPTS THAT ARE CONTRARY TO THAT INTENT.
HB 171 Equality in State Agencies/Prohibition on DEI
Directs that no State agency can promote, support, fund, implement, or maintain workplace diversity, equity, and inclusion (DEI) (was, no State agencies could promote, support, fund, implement or maintain DEI policies, programs, or initiatives).
HB 124 Adopt Official State Cookie
AN ACT ADOPTING THE MORAVIAN COOKIE AS THE OFFICIAL STATE COOKIE.
HB 89 University Vaccination Act
AN ACT REPEALING IMMUNIZATION REQUIREMENTS FOR PERSONS WHO ATTEND A COLLEGE OR UNIVERSITY IN NORTH CAROLINA
SB 81 NC Time Zone/Observe DST All Year
SB 78 Official Fried Apple Pie Festival
AN ACT DESIGNATING SPARTA’S FRIED APPLE PIE FESTIVAL AS THE OFFICIAL FRIED APPLE PIE FESTIVAL OF THE STATE OF NORTH CAROLINA.
HB 21 Drivers License Designation/Autism
AN ACT TO DIRECT THE DIVISION OF MOTOR VEHICLES TO DEVELOP A DESIGNATION FOR DRIVERS LICENSES THAT MAY BE GRANTED UPON REQUEST TO A PERSON WITH AUTISM SPECTRUM DISORDER.
SB 15 Adopt Bottlenose Dolphin/State Marine Mammal
AN ACT ADOPTING THE BOTTLENOSE DOLPHIN AS THE STATE MARINE MAMMAL
HB 13 Charges for Payments by Credit or Debit Card
…prohibiting persons selling goods or services at retail (merchant) from imposing a charge for credit or debit card payments that is more than the charge the merchant pays to a payment card.
HB 11 No Tax on Tips, Overtime, Bonus Pay Card
AN ACT TO ALLOW AN INCOME TAX DEDUCTION FOR OVERTIME COMPENSATION, UP TO TWO THOUSAND FIVE HUNDRED DOLLARS OF BONUS PAY, AND TIPS.
